Essay on Advertisement as a Source of Information

An advertisement is a form of marketing communication that aims to persuade people to buy a product or service. While the primary goal of advertising is to sell products or services, it also serves as a source of information for consumers. Advertisements can provide information about new products, services, and promotions, as well as educate consumers about the benefits and features of a particular product or service.

Advertisements can be found in a variety of media, including television, radio, print, and online. They are designed to capture the attention of the target audience and convey a message about the product or service being promoted. Advertisements can range from simple slogans to elaborate multimedia presentations, and they often incorporate a range of visual and auditory elements to make them more engaging and memorable.

One of the primary benefits of advertising as a source of information is that it helps consumers make informed purchasing decisions. Advertisements provide consumers with information about the features, benefits, and pricing of products and services, which can help them compare and evaluate different options. Advertisements can also help consumers become aware of new products and services that they may not have otherwise known about.

Another benefit of advertising as a source of information is that it can help consumers learn about the values and mission of a particular brand or company. Many advertisements emphasize the social responsibility, sustainability, or other positive attributes of a brand, which can help consumers make purchasing decisions based on their values and beliefs.

However, it is important to note that advertisements can also be misleading or deceptive. Some advertisements may exaggerate the benefits of a product or service or make false claims, which can mislead consumers and ultimately harm their purchasing decisions. Therefore, consumers should always approach advertisements with a critical eye and verify the claims made in them before making a purchase.
